    A privilege to stay in this stunning home - A really friendly greeting on our arrival along with some history of the guesthouse. Our beautiful room had everything we needed, the decor was in keeping with its history but with modern comforts - we stayed in the Pembroke suite which was stunning with a very modern bathroom. Tea/coffee facilities in the room were brilliant and the spare room across the hallway had a fridge with fresh milk etc (great to keep the next days packed lunch in) Breakfast was amazing, lots of variety and the homemade muffins were to die for. The guesthouse is also a great base if you are visiting Skomer Island, it is just 25 mins from Martins Haven car park. Colin and Estelle were the perfect hosts and we really look forward to going back
